Is a degree from Full Sail respected?

Full Sail’s accreditation status can pose problems for students. The Accrediting Commission of Career Schools and Colleges, a national accreditor, recognizes Full Sail. But it is not recognized by a regional accreditor or by the National Association of Schools of Art and Design.

Is Full Sail accredited?

Full Sail is institutionally accredited by the Accrediting Commission of Career Schools and Colleges (ACCSC), [School # 055214]. The ACCSC is listed by the U.S. Department of Education as a recognized accrediting agency under the provisions of Title 34, Chapter VI, Part 602 of the U.S. Code of Federal Regulations.

Does Full Sail have dorms?

Full Sail doesn’t have dorms or on-campus housing. However, we have a dedicated Housing department that provides students with resources to support their decision-making process. Our Housing Guide has details on nearby places to live, safety information, choosing a roommate, and other important factors to consider.

How long are classes at Full Sail?

Campus students generally take two courses at a time, and each course runs between one to three months. Online students generally take one course per month. You will usually know your schedule one week in advance of the new month.

Is Full Sail University regionally or nationally accredited?

Full Sail is not regionally accredited, but is nationally accredited by the Accrediting Commission of Career Schools and Colleges (ACCSC) to award associate’s, bachelor’s degrees, and master’s degrees in audio, film, design, computer animation, business, and other fields.
